What is PrismScope? PrismScope is a kaleidoscope camera app that displays images from the camera as kaleidoscope and allows users to enjoy beautiful patterns. It reproduces the tapered mirror system kaleidoscope and provides a more realistic image by drawing chromatic aberration of light. The app also has real-time color filters.
